The role
As a Consultant Interaction Designer, you'll design journeys and interactions which helps users complete their goals.
You'll work closely with other user-centred design roles, such as User Researchers and Content Designers, to solve
complex and interesting problems for our clients.
You'll create designs based on insights from user research and data, apply best practice design principles, and make complex processes easy to use.
